Roman Holiday (1953)

overall review score: 4.5
score is between 0 and 5
Roman Holiday is a 1953 romantic comedy film directed by William Wyler. It stars Audrey Hepburn and Gregory Peck in a story about a princess who escapes her duties for a day of adventure in Rome with an American journalist.
